Over two million children in the Central African Republic are in urgent need of aid in a rapidly deteriorating humanitarian emergency.

    Children have been forced to leave their homes over the last six months, many of them hiding in the forests with little or no access to basic services or assistance. Also the rainy season, beginning in March, will only worsen the situation for thousands of children.

    Seven out of ten primary school children have stopped going to school because of the country crisis which are rising every day. Basically which is a fear of not getting back to home that too from their own types.

    Human suffering continues in the Central African Republic (CAR) and greater access is needed to protect vulnerable communities. There are bodies which are returning in rag-tag bunches with no care, respect and no semblance to what describes the ruthless brutalization to ones own blood especially, the suppressed ones.

    More than two years of civil war and social violence have displaced over half a million people in CAR. Some 190,000 have sought asylum across the borders amid continuing violent clashes between the mainly Muslim Slka alliance and anti-Balaka militia, which are mostly Christian.
